The government of Ghana has given a 21-day ultimatum to individuals occupying state lands belonging to the Ministry of Food and Agriculture and the Ministry of Fisheries and Aquaculture Development at Osu in the Greater Accra Region to vacate the premises.

According to Clemence Gyato, a government-appointed consultant tasked with reclaiming encroached state lands, the area was originally allocated to drivers of the two ministries as residential quarters.

However, after the drivers vacated, the land was taken over by unauthorized occupants.

On Monday, July 14, 2025, Gyato, accompanied by a team of security officials, stormed the premises to distribute the official notices to residents. "This is government property, and it was never meant for private occupation.
